For many riders, motorcycle service is something they only think about when their bike starts showing signs of a problem. However, waiting until a motorcycle breaks down can lead to more expensive repairs and, more importantly, affect riding safety.

Regular maintenance is not simply about changing the engine oil. A routine motorcycle service allows important components to be inspected regularly, helping identify minor issues before they develop into bigger problems.

Why is Regular Motorcycle Service Important?

Motorcycles are often used every day for commuting, deliveries, errands and long-distance trips. With constant use, components such as the engine oil, brakes, tyres, chain and battery naturally experience wear. Regular servicing allows riders to keep track of the motorcycle’s condition and reduce the risk of unexpected breakdowns.

motorcycle service

Here are some of the key areas riders should pay attention to:

1. Engine Oil

Engine oil plays an important role in lubricating the engine’s internal components while helping reduce friction and heat. Oil that has been used for too long can lose its ability to properly protect the engine. Following the manufacturer’s recommended service intervals is therefore important for maintaining engine performance.

2. Braking System

Brakes are among the most important safety components on a motorcycle. Regular inspections can help identify worn brake pads, damaged discs or issues with the braking system before braking performance is affected. If the brakes feel less responsive, vibrate or produce unusual noises, the motorcycle should be inspected as soon as possible.

3. Tyres

Tyres are the only part of a motorcycle that maintains direct contact with the road. Incorrect tyre pressure, worn tread or visible damage can affect grip, stability and handling. Riders should also make a habit of checkingt the tyre pressure before longer journeys.

4. Chain and Sprockets

For motorcycles equipped with a chain-drive system, the chain and sprockets require regular attention. A chain that is too loose, too tight or poorly lubricated can affect power delivery and accelerate wear on the drivetrain components.

5. Battery and Electrical System

Battery problems can sometimes occur with little warning. Regular checks can help identify issues with the battery and charging system. Riders should also make sure the headlights, brake lights, indicators and other electrical components are working properly before riding.

Motorcycle Service Is Not Only Necessary When Something Goes Wrong

One common mistake among motorcycle owners is assuming that a motorcycle service is only necessary when the bike develops a problem.

In reality, regular maintenance is preventative. Issues such as worn brake pads, damaged tyres or an incorrectly adjusted chain can often be identified before they become more serious.

For riders who use their motorcycles frequently, regular servicing can also provide greater peace of mind when commuting or travelling longer distances.
